2. HubSpot: The All-in-One Marketing, Sales, and Service Platform

HubSpot is a leading SaaS platform for inbound marketing, sales, and customer service. It offers a comprehensive suite of tools designed to attract, engage, and delight customers. From content creation and social media management to lead generation and customer relationship management (CRM), HubSpot provides everything you need to manage the entire customer lifecycle. It is recognized for its user-friendliness and integrated approach.

3. Slack: Team Communication and Collaboration

Slack has become a business staple when it comes to team communication. This SaaS tool facilitates real-time messaging, file sharing, and project collaboration. It offers channels for organized discussions, direct messaging for private conversations, and integrations with numerous other apps. The goal is to keep teams connected and productive.

4. Asana: Project Management and Team Collaboration

Asana is a popular project management SaaS tool designed to help teams organize, track, and manage their work. It provides features like task assignment, progress tracking, and collaboration tools. Asana's goal is to streamline workflows and improve productivity.

5. Zoom: Video Conferencing and Webinars

Zoom has become one of the premier video conferencing platforms. This SaaS tool facilitates video meetings, webinars, and online events. It is recognized for its ease of use, video quality, and array of features.

6. Google Workspace (formerly G Suite): Productivity and Collaboration Suite

Google Workspace offers a suite of productivity tools, including Gmail, Google Drive, Google Calendar, and more. This SaaS tool provides everything that teams need to create, communicate, and collaborate through cloud-based applications, supporting productivity.

7. Salesforce: Customer Relationship Management (CRM)

Salesforce is a leading CRM SaaS, offering a comprehensive platform for managing customer relationships and sales processes. It provides tools for sales, marketing, and customer service. It streamlines customer interactions.

8. Shopify: E-commerce Platform

Shopify is a popular e-commerce SaaS platform for building and managing online stores. It provides everything merchants need to sell products online, including website design, payment processing, and inventory management. This enables businesses to sell.

9. Zendesk: Customer Service and Support

Zendesk is a customer service SaaS tool that helps businesses manage customer interactions and provide support. It offers features like ticketing, live chat, and knowledge base. Businesses use it to improve customer satisfaction.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is a SaaS tool?

A SaaS tool is software delivered as a service over the Internet. It eliminates the need for installation and maintenance.

What are the benefits of using SaaS tools?

SaaS tools offer several benefits, including cost savings, accessibility, scalability, and ease of use.

How do I choose the best SaaS tool for my business?

Consider your specific needs, budget, and integration requirements. Research different options and read reviews.

Are there free SaaS tools?

Yes, many SaaS tools offer free plans or trials, with limited features. This is a good way to see if your business fits.

Can SaaS tools integrate with each other?

Yes, many SaaS tools offer API integrations to connect with other applications and streamline workflows. Many tools are integrated, for example with Google Workspace or Microsoft Office.

What are some popular project management SaaS tools?

Popular project management SaaS tools include Asana, Trello, and Monday.com, each offering different features.

What is the best SaaS tool for marketing automation?

HubSpot, and many other marketing platforms, provide great features for marketing automation. Ultimately, the best tool depends on your specific needs.

Are SaaS tools secure?

SaaS providers invest in security measures, but users should also take precautions, such as using strong passwords.

How does pricing work for SaaS tools?

Pricing models vary, but often involve monthly or annual subscriptions based on usage, features, and number of users.
